Visitor policy — holiday period. From 23 December to 2 January, Thornquay House operates reduced hours: 09:00–16:00 weekdays, closed weekends. All visitors must be pre-registered; no walk-ins. Facilities desk staffed mornings only. Couriers use the rear hatch. Meeting rooms on floors 3–5 are locked for the duration. Any visitor found unescorted should be returned to reception. Staff hosting visitors outside these hours need written sign-off from site management. To open the main entrance during reduced hours, use the badge code below.

turnstile pass: bdg-YEOZLM-79341408

Handover for the evening shift, Penrose Court reception. The evacuation-chair store on Level 4, beside the east stairwell, was restocked today by Falworth Safety — two chairs serviced, one awaiting a replacement strap. Keep the store locked at all times and log every opening in the red folder under the desk. If the fire warden, Marta Quill, asks for access before the strap arrives, note it in the log first. The store's door-pass code is below.

staff pass of yaguf-kahif = bdg-GEMQXN-35601139

As part of decomposing the Marrowgate monolith, the user module is being extracted into a standalone identity service. Authentication state will move from in-process session objects to signed tokens validated at the gateway, which changes the trust boundary you previously reviewed. Password hashing, audit logging, and account lockout logic move wholesale; authorization checks remain in the monolith during phase one. The full data-flow diagrams and threat model draft are maintained on the internal page below.

wiki page, bawig-yawep: https://jenkins.nelvrotech.local/ticket/build/projects/view/view/pages/view/a285c2b5588ad4f337d9b5f2